Actually no, it says in the fine print that those 7-days are not a real subscription. While in-game, it looks like you are a subscriber, you won't get the crystals if you use your 7-days during March 28th.

During this time, you will be able to play the game with full Subscriber gameplay benefits excluding the following rewards and promotions that are exclusive to paid Subscriber accounts, such as:

  • monthly Complimentary Cartel Coins
  • Friends of Star Wars: The Old Republic Referral rewards
  • the Black-Purple Color Crystals Subscriber Reward
  • access to Rise of the Hutt Cartel Expansion content (Level 51-55 missions)

Be a Subscriber as of March 29, 2015* and give your Lightsaber blades and blaster bolts a new dark purple color along with a +41 boost!

 

• Advanced Black-Purple Striated Eviscerating Crystal (+41 Critical)

• Advanced Black-Purple Striated Indestructible Crystal (+41 Endurance)

• Advanced Black-Purple Striated War Hero's Crystal (+41 Expertise)

• Advanced Black-Purple Striated Hawkeye Crystal (+41 Power)

 

* ACCOUNT MUST BE IN AN ACTIVE SUBSCRIPTION STATUS ON MARCH 29, 2015 AT 11:59PM PDT / MARCH 30, 2015 AT 6:59AM GMT. ITEMS DELIVERED VIA IN-GAME MAIL ON OR AROUND MARCH 31, 2015
